Financial Performance - The Company reported a loss attributable to owners of approximately HK$5,055,000 for the three months ended 31 March 2019, compared to a loss of approximately HK$309,000 in the same period last year[3]. - The revenue of the Group was approximately HK$24,789,000 for the Period, representing an increase of approximately HK$12,418,000 from HK$12,371,000 in the same period last year[3]. - Gross profit for the Period was approximately HK$12,436,000, compared to gross profit of approximately HK$3,543,000 in the same period last year[3]. - Total comprehensive loss for the period attributable to owners of the Company was HK$4,594,000, compared to a profit of HK$509,000 in the same period last year[12]. - Basic loss per share was HK$0.41, compared to HK$0.03 in the previous year[12]. - Total comprehensive expense for the period was approximately HK$4,613,000, compared to a total comprehensive income of HK$646,000 in the same period last year[10]. - Loss for the period before tax was approximately HK$4,981,000, with an income tax expense of HK$142,000[10]. - Other income for the period was HK$3,063,000, compared to a loss of HK$212,000 in the previous year[28]. - The company recorded a net loss attributable to owners of approximately HK$5,055,000 for the three months ended 31 March 2019, compared to a loss of HK$309,000 for the same period in 2018[58]. - Revenue for the period increased by approximately 100% to approximately HK$24,789,000, up from HK$12,371,000 in the previous year[58]. Revenue Breakdown - The total revenue included sales from feedstock products, alcoholic beverage distribution, food and beverage business, loan interest income, and provision of children education services[9]. - Revenue from feedstock products and alcoholic beverage distribution was HK$7,234,000, down from HK$9,217,000 year-on-year[26]. - Loan interest income increased significantly to HK$12,047,000 from HK$2,531,000 in the previous year[26]. - Revenue from the food and beverage business was approximately HK$12,047,000, also compared to nil in the previous year[72]. - Revenue from the provision of children education services amounted to approximately HK$1,501,000, with no revenue reported in the previous year[75]. - Revenue from the distribution of alcoholic beverages amounted to approximately HK$1,137,000, compared to nil in the previous year[70]. Expenses and Costs - The Company incurred selling and distribution costs of approximately HK$21,575,000 during the period[9]. - General and administrative expenses increased by approximately HK$14,062,000 during the period[58]. - General and administrative expenses for the period amounted to approximately HK$21,575,000, an increase from HK$7,513,000 in the same period last year, primarily due to the inclusion of operating expenses from newly acquired businesses[60]. Taxation - Total income tax expense recognized in profit or loss was HK$142,000, down from HK$804,000 in the previous year[33]. - The Hong Kong profits tax is calculated at 8.25% on the first HK$2 million of estimated assessable profits and at 16.5% on profits above HK$2 million[36]. - The tax rate for PRC subsidiaries is set at 25% for both periods under the EIT Law[36]. - The company continues to monitor its tax obligations across different jurisdictions, ensuring compliance with local tax rates[36]. Acquisitions and Investments - The company acquired 100% equity interest in Wala Wala Limited for a cash consideration of HK$2,300,000 on 18 February 2019[54]. - The fair value of identifiable net liabilities at the date of acquisition was approximately HK$551,000, resulting in a gain on bargain purchase of approximately HK$1,903,000[57]. - The Group entered into a subscription agreement to acquire 51% of Nobel Education Organisation Limited for HK$3,000,000, targeting growth in the kindergarten and pre-school education market[74]. - The acquisition of Belicious is anticipated to have a positive impact on the Group's operations, financial results, and profitability[70]. Share Capital and Structure - A capital reorganization is proposed, including a share consolidation where every 8 existing shares of HK$0.01 will be consolidated into 1 share of HK$0.08[97]. - The par value of each issued Consolidated Share has been reduced from HK$0.08 to HK$0.01, resulting in a capital reduction of HK$0.07 per share[100]. - The board lot size for trading in the Shares will change from 20,000 existing shares to 10,000 new shares following the Capital Reorganisation[102]. - As of March 31, 2019, the Company had 1,224,236,125 shares issued, with directors holding approximately 0.63% each[111].
